Introduction
Our client is a small animal veterinary hospital that is currently seeking an Associate Veterinarian to join its established and supportive team. The practice provides comprehensive veterinary care to cats and dogs and is committed to delivering high-quality medicine in a welcoming and well-organised clinical environment. This opportunity is ideal for a veterinarian who values collaboration, clinical excellence, and the ability to provide compassionate care while building lasting relationships with clients and their pets.
Working Hours / Rota
The hospital operates Monday through Friday from 7:30 am to 5:30 pm, with additional hours on Saturdays from 8:00 am to 12:00 pm, and the practice is closed on Sundays. The role is open to both full-time and part-time veterinarians, with flexibility available to discuss scheduling preferences. This structure offers a balanced workload while supporting continuity of patient care.
Role Description and Responsibilities
As an Associate Veterinarian, you will be responsible for delivering comprehensive general practice veterinary care across a varied caseload. Your day-to-day duties will include performing thorough patient examinations and medical work-ups, carrying out diagnostic procedures, performing surgical interventions, and managing pharmacy-related responsibilities. You will work closely with a collaborative clinical team to provide high-quality medical, surgical, and preventative care.
Practice Details
The hospital is fully equipped to provide a high standard of veterinary care, with access to modern diagnostic tools including radiology and additional advanced equipment. The practice offers a wide range of services, including wellness and preventative care, dentistry, surgery, internal medicine, and urgent care, allowing veterinarians to engage in diverse and rewarding clinical work. The clinic environment is designed to support efficient workflows while maintaining a positive and patient-focused culture.
Team
The Associate Veterinarian will join a collaborative team of three DVMs who value teamwork, communication, and shared clinical decision-making. You will work alongside a brilliant group of experienced technicians and support staff and collaborate closely with the Hospital Manager and Regional Manager to ensure excellent patient care and smooth daily operations. This strong support structure allows veterinarians to focus on medicine while feeling fully supported both clinically and professionally.
